Description: This is an Eisen design from his series Ukiyo fûzoku bijo kurabe (Customs of the Floating World: A Contest of Beautiful Women).

We are of course in the Yoshiwara, with an entertainer preparing her shamisen for performance.

The print has a particularly beautiful blend of colour tones. When one of our printers here saw this one, she said simply 「日本の色ですね...」 "Very Japanese in its colouring ..."

A reproduction published by Ishu Kanko-kai and produced by Kajikawa Kobo probably in the late 1980s or early 1990s.
